Eager Georgia voters swarmed to polling places Monday morning, waiting in lines created by high turnout and technical problems at the start of three weeks of early voting before Election Day.
California GOP installed unofficial ballot drop-off boxes. State officials say they’re illegal.
Erecting or advertising unofficial ballot boxes could be a felony that carries a two-to-four-year prison sentence, according to the secretary of state’s office.

FBI issues new election security warning
CHICAGO (WLS) -- In Chicago, not too many years ago, election crimes involved bare-knuckle campaigning at the polls, ballots disappearing in car trunks, and chicanery with the nursing home vote. But now with the high stakes of presidential politics, the potential mischief has gone high tech and federal law enforcement is putting people on high alert.

The False Narrative of Vote-by-Mail Fraud
If we are to have safe, healthy, and fair elections this year in the face one of the worst pandemics in a century, Americans must make widespread use of mail ballots. Election administrators and other leaders from across the political spectrum have urged support to make the necessary adjustments to their election infrastructure. They recognize we have no choice. Most Americans, including a majority of Republicans, agree.
